Manufacturing OSHA Violations in Iowa
The manufacturing industry in Iowa has 510 OSHA inspections on record with $3,149,002 in total penalties. This includes 11 willful violations.

About Manufacturing OSHA Enforcement in Iowa
OSHA inspects manufacturing workplaces in Iowa to enforce federal safety and health standards. Common violations in the sector include training gaps, equipment safety failures, hazard communication issues, and other preventable compliance problems.
